| TRAN & TRAN, P.C. is one of the few Vietnamese and
woman owned law firms in the United States of America. The firm was started by Phong
(Jacques) N. Tran, Esquire and Charlotte L. Tran, Esquire in 1992 after both attorneys
having had obtained separate diversifying legal experiences. Phong N. Tran, Esquire spent
over three years practicing law with the law firm POTTER ANDERSON & CORROON of
Wilmington, Delaware before joining Charlotte L. Tran, Esquire in 1992, who up to that
time was practicing law as a solo practitioner after having had legal clerkship
experiences with two judges of the Superior Court of New Jersey. The firm concentrates its
law practice in the tri state areas of New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and Delaware in Civil
Litigation (primarily Personal Injury), Immigration, Business & Commercial Law, Real
Estate, and all matters involving trades with Viet Nam. The firm has its primary office in
Mount Laurel, New Jersey and also maintains a smaller office in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ania
and an affiliation office in Wilmington, Delaware. Phong N. Tran, Esquire is licensed by
the Supreme Court of New Jersey, Supreme Court of Pennsylvania, Supreme Court of Delaware,
Court of Appeals of the District of Washingtn, D.C., United States Third Circuit Court of
Appeals, United States District Court for the District of New Jersey, United States
District Court for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ania, United States District Court for
the District of Delaware. In addition, Mr. Tran is also certified as a Certified Public
Accountant by the both State of New Jersey and the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ania. Mr. Tran
is also a former Chartered Bank Auditor, a former Certified Information System Auditor,
and has over 8 years of extensive computer, auditing, and corporate experiences with large
fortune 500 corporations and banks before becoming licensed as an attorney. Mr. Tran
currently practices extensively in the state courts in New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and
Delaware and federal courts in the three states and with Immigration and Naturalization
Service. Mr. Tran is currently a member of the bars of New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Delaware,
Washington, D.C. and all the federal courts listed above. Charlotte L. Tran, Esquire has
over 15 years of experience in various non-law positions before becoming an attorney
including work on Wall Street, New York City as an Account Executive with Brown Brothers
Herriman, a New York brokerage firm, and work as an accounting manager. Charlotte L. Tran,
Esquire also has a Master in Business Administration degree. She is also licensed as an
attorney in New Jersey, Pennsylvania and Washington, D.C. She has had experiences in
veterinary malpractice and animal welfare as well as matrimonial law. |
